PurchAdvanceApplicationJournalCreate Class [AX 2012]
| Method | Description | |
|---|---|---|
| allocateNumAndVoucher | Allocates a journal and voucher number from the corresponding number sequences. (Inherited from PurchInvoiceJournalCreate.) |
| cancelTimeOut | Cancels a previous method call to the setTimeOut method. (Inherited from Object.) |
| cascadeAllPdsVendBatchInfo | Locks the vendor batch information for the created batches after the purchase order is complete. (Inherited from PurchInvoiceJournalCreate.) |
| check | Determines whether the journal can be created. (Overrides the check Method.) |
| checkAllHeaderChargesAreAllocated | Validates that there are no miscellaneous charges that are associated with the current vendor invoice header record. (Inherited from PurchInvoiceJournalCreate.) |
| checkDiscardLine | Determines whether a journal line can be created. (Inherited from PurchInvoiceJournalCreate.) |
| checkDocumentData_PL | Checks various attributes of a project invoice during posting. (Inherited from PurchInvoiceJournalCreate.) |
| checkDuplicateInvoice | Validates an invoice for duplicate numbers before posting. (Inherited from PurchInvoiceJournalCreate.) |
| checkDuplicateNum_W | Checks whether a duplicate invoice number exists. (Inherited from FormletterJournalCreate.) |
| checkHeading | (Inherited from PurchInvoiceJournalCreate.) |
| checkInvoice | (Inherited from PurchInvoiceJournalCreate.) |
| checkInvoicePolicies | Validates an invoice against vendor invoice policy before posting. (Inherited from PurchInvoiceJournalCreate.) |
| checkLedgerPeriod | Checks whether posting in the ledger period is enabled. (Inherited from PurchInvoiceJournalCreate.) |
| checkLines | (Inherited from PurchInvoiceJournalCreate.) |
| checkMatching | Validates an invoice for matching variances before posting. (Inherited from PurchInvoiceJournalCreate.) |
| checkNoThrow | Determines whether a journal should be created. (Inherited from FormletterJournalCreate.) |
| checkVATTaxAgentChargeType_RU | Checks if VAT tax agent charge source is correct. (Inherited from PurchInvoiceJournalCreate.) |
| createAgreementLinks | Overrides the base with blank implementation as creating the links between the advance application line and the agreement lines are not needed. (Overrides the createAgreementLinks Method.) |
| createDiscardedJournalLine | Handles discarded journal line. (Inherited from FormletterJournalCreate.) |
| createFailed | Called when the journal creation failed. (Inherited from FormletterJournalCreate.) |
| createJournalHeader | Overrides the base with blank implementation as an advance application line is posted as the VendInvoiceTrans table record against existing applied invoice header. (Overrides the createJournalHeader Method.) |
| createJournalLine | Creates a journal line. (Overrides the createJournalLine Method.) |
| createJournalLines | Creates the journal lines when updating the sales order, the purchase order, or the request for a quote. (Overrides the createJournalLines Method.) |
| createJournalLink | Creates a journal link. (Inherited from PurchInvoiceJournalCreate.) |
| createPackingSlipLine | Creates a packing slip line for the part of the invoice quantity that has not been packing slip updated already. (Inherited from PurchInvoiceJournalCreate.) |
| endCreate | Overrides the base with blank implementation as an advance application line does not required packing slip posting as in base. (Overrides the endCreate Method.) |
| endCreateTrans_IN | Ends create transaction. (Inherited from PurchInvoiceJournalCreate.) |
| equal | Determines whether the specified object is equal to the current one. (Inherited from Object.) |
| fieldIdParmLine_OrigOrderId | Gets the field ID for the field that contains the original order ID in the posting parameter line table. (Inherited from FormletterJournalCreate.) |
| fieldIdParmTable_OrderId | Gets the field ID for the field that contains the order ID in the posting parameter header table. (Inherited from FormletterJournalCreate.) |
| formletterType | Determines the form letter type. (Inherited from PurchInvoiceJournalCreate.) |
| getApplicationLine | |
| getCatchWeight | Gets the catch weight registered quantity for the specified line. (Inherited from PurchInvoiceJournalCreate.) |
| getCostLedgerVoucher | (Inherited from PurchInvoiceJournalCreate.) |
| getJournal | Gets the current journal header. (Overrides the getJournal Method.) |
| getJournalLines | Gets a list that contains every created journal line. (Inherited from FormletterJournalCreate.) |
| getJournalNumber | Gets the number of the journal. (Inherited from FormletterJournalCreate.) |
| getLineNum | Gets the current journal line number. (Inherited from FormletterJournalCreate.) |
| getNumAndVoucher | Gets a journal and a voucher number. (Inherited from PurchInvoiceJournalCreate.) |
| getNumberSeq | Gets a NumberSeq object. (Inherited from FormletterJournalCreate.) |
| getOrigOrderIdSet | Gets a packed version of a Set object that has all original order IDs for the journal. (Inherited from FormletterJournalCreate.) |
| getTimeOutTimerHandle | Returns the timer handle for the object. (Inherited from Object.) |
| getTotals | Gets the total object. (Inherited from FormletterJournalCreate.) |
| getVoucher | Gets a voucher number. (Inherited from FormletterJournalCreate.) |
| handle | Retrieves the handle of the class of the object. (Inherited from Object.) |
| init | Initializes the class. (Inherited from FormletterJournalCreate.) |
| initCatchWeightValues | Adjusts inventory quantities for catch weight items which have been registered. (Inherited from PurchInvoiceJournalCreate.) |
| initFormletterProvider | Overrides the base with blank implementation as an advance application line does not require these initializations for creation of new document. (Overrides the initFormletterProvider Method.) |
| initJournalHeader | Initializes the new voucher for an advance application line. (Overrides the initJournalHeader Method.) |
| initJournalHeaderFromSAD_PL | Initializes invoice journal header from SAD (Inherited from PurchInvoiceJournalCreate.) |
| initLoopLines | Initializes the iteration over journal line. (Inherited from PurchInvoiceJournalCreate.) |
| initRecordList | Initializes the record lists for an advance application line. (Overrides the initRecordList Method.) |
| initSourceTable | Overriding the base with blank implementation because purchase table initialization is not required for an advance application. (Overrides the initSourceTable Method.) |
| initTotals | Recalculates the purchase invoice and its tax is not required when advance application voucher is being created. (Overrides the initTotals Method.) |
| insertJournalLine | Inserts a record in the journal line table. (Inherited from FormletterJournalCreate.) |
| insertJournalLink | Inserts a record in the journal link table. (Inherited from FormletterJournalCreate.) |
| insertRecordList | Inserts the advance application records to database. (Overrides the insertRecordList Method.) |
| interCompanyVoucher | (Inherited from PurchInvoiceJournalCreate.) |
| invoiceDate | Retrieves the invoice date for the purchase invoice. (Inherited from PurchInvoiceJournalCreate.) |
| isJournalCreated | Determines whether the journal was created. (Overrides the isJournalCreated Method.) |
| journalLineCorrLinksTableId_RU | Gets the table ID for the journal line table correction links. (Inherited from PurchInvoiceJournalCreate.) |
| journalLineTableId | Gets the table ID for the journal line table. (Inherited from PurchInvoiceJournalCreate.) |
| linesExists | Indicates whether lines are in the order line parameter table. (Overrides the linesExists Method.) |
| linksTableId | Retrieves the table ID for the VendInvoicePurchLink table. (Inherited from PurchInvoiceJournalCreate.) |
| new | Initializes a new instance of the FormletterJournalCreate class. (Inherited from FormletterJournalCreate.) |
| noLinesForPosting | Performs actions when there are no lines that are selected for posting. (Inherited from PurchInvoiceJournalCreate.) |
| notify | Releases the hold on an object that has called the wait method on this object. (Inherited from Object.) |
| notifyAll | Releases a lock on the object that was issued by the wait method on this object. (Inherited from Object.) |
| numberSequenceReferenceNum | Gets the NumberSequenceReference object for the journal number. (Inherited from PurchInvoiceJournalCreate.) |
| numberSequenceReferenceVoucher | Gets the NumberSequenceReference object for the voucher number. (Inherited from PurchInvoiceJournalCreate.) |
| objectOnServer | Determines whether the object is on a server. (Inherited from Object.) |
| owner | Returns the instance that owns the object. (Inherited from Object.) |
| parmBatchCreatedBy | Gets or sets the BatchCreatedBy parameter. (Inherited from FormletterJournalCreate.) |
| parmCustInvoicePrintoutType_RU | Gets or sets the CustInvoicePrintoutType_RU parameter. (Inherited from FormletterJournalCreate.) |
| parmDocumentStatus | Gets or sets the DocumentStatus parameter. (Inherited from FormletterJournalCreate.) |
| parmExecutingPaymentAuthorizationTask | Gets or sets the ExecutingPaymentAuthorizationTask par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mExtraPrintoutLineExists_RU | Gets or sets the ExtraPrintoutLineExists_RU parameter. (Inherited from FormletterJournalCreate.) |
| parmFiscalDocType_PL | Gets or sets the FiscalDocType_PL parameter. (Inherited from FormletterJournalCreate.) |
| parmInBatch | Gets or sets the InBatch parameter. (Inherited from FormletterJournalCreate.) |
| parmInterCompanyFormletterContract | Gets or sets the InterCompanyFormletterContract parameter. (Inherited from FormletterJournalCreate.) |
| parmInterCompanyParmId | Gets or sets the InterCompanyParmId par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mInterCompanyPosted | Gets or sets the InterCompanyPosted parameter. (Inherited from FormletterJournalCreate.) |
| parmInterCompanyVoucher | Gets or sets the InterCompanyVoucher par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mInventLocationId_PL | Gets or sets the InventLocationId_PL parameter. (Inherited from FormletterJournalCreate.) |
| parmIsInvoicePosted | Gets or sets the IsInvoicePosted parameter. |
| parmIsReverseAdvanceApplication | Gets or sets the IsReverseAdvanceApplication parameter. |
| parmLtDocNumberingCode | Gets or sets the LtDocNumberingCode parameter. (Inherited from FormletterJournalCreate.) |
| parmMarkupOfTypeCustVendExists_RU | Gets or sets the MarkupOfTypeCustVendExists_RU parameter. (Inherited from FormletterJournalCreate.) |
| parmMCRPickWaveReference | Gets or sets the pick wave reference. (Inherited from FormletterJournalCreate.) |
| parmNumberSeq | Gets or sets the NumberSeq parameter. |
| parmParmTable | Gets or sets the ParmTable par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mParmUpdate | Gets or sets the ParmUpdate par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mPrintAcceptanceReport_RU | Gets or sets the PrintAcceptanceReport_RU par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mPrintFacture_RU | Gets or sets the PrintFacture_RU par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mPrintFormletter | Gets or sets the PrintFormletter par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mPrintInventBaileeReport_RU | Gets or sets the PrintInventBaileeReport_RU parameter. (Inherited from PurchInvoiceJournalCreate.) |
| parmProforma | Gets or sets the Proforma parameter. (Inherited from FormletterJournalCreate.) |
| parmRelatedJournal | Gets or sets the RelatedJournal parameter. (Inherited from FormletterJournalCreate.) |
| parmShipmentId | Gets or sets the ShipmentId parameter. (Inherited from FormletterJournalCreate.) |
| parmTax | Gets or sets the Tax parameter. (Inherited from FormletterJournalCreate.) |
| parmTaxWithholdCalculation_IN | Gets or sets the TaxWithholdCalculation_IN parameter. (Inherited from FormletterJournalCreate.) |
| parmVendAdvanceApplicationTrans | |
| parmVendInvoiceJour | Gets or sets the VendInvoiceJour parameter. |
| postAllocateNumAndVoucher_BR | Changes the number sequence to be used to determine the invoice number when dealing with a fiscal document issued by own establishment. (Inherited from PurchInvoiceJournalCreate.) |
| postInitJournalHeader_BR | Substitutes label "Automatic" in invoice number field (Inherited from PurchInvoiceJournalCreate.) |
| postPackingSlip | Overridden blank implementation because an advance application voucher does not require posting of packing slip. (Overrides the postPackingSlip Method.) |
| proforma | Determines whether the journal is a proforma journal. (Inherited from PurchInvoiceJournalCreate.) |
| recIdSuspensionTables | Gets a list of tables that should have suspended record ID generation. (Inherited from PurchInvoiceJournalCreate.) |
| recordListParmLine | Gets a RecordSortedList object that contains all posting parameter line records. (Inherited from PurchInvoiceJournalCreate.) |
| removeRecIdSuspension | Removes record ID suspension. (Inherited from FormletterJournalCreate.) |
| run | Creates a journal. (Inherited from FormletterJournalCreate.) |
| setDeliveryFields | (Inherited from PurchInvoiceJournalCreate.) |
| setReverseCharge_UK | Validates that reverse charge applies to the current invoice update and updates the applicable lines with the reverse charge sales tax group. (Inherited from PurchInvoiceJournalCreate.) |
| setTimeOut | Sets up the scheduled execution of a specified method. (Inherited from Object.) |
| showPostingCanceledError | Performs actions when posting is canceled. (Inherited from FormletterJournalCreate.) |
| sourceTable | Gets the source table for the journal. (Inherited from PurchInvoiceJournalCreate.) |
| suspendRecIds | Suspends record ID generation. (Inherited from FormletterJournalCreate.) |
| toString | Returns a string that represents the current object. (Inherited from Object.) |
| totals | Gets the total object. (Inherited from PurchInvoiceJournalCreate.) |
| typeParmLine | Gets the type of the posting parameter line table. (Inherited from PurchInvoiceJournalCreate.) |
| updateDate | (Inherited from PurchInvoiceJournalCreate.) |
| usageCount | Returns the current number of references, that is, the value of the reference counter, that the object has. (Inherited from Object.) |
| wait | Pauses a process. (Inherited from Object.) |
| xml | Returns an XML string that represents the current object. (Inherited from Object.) |
| ::construct |
Object Class
FormletterJournalCreate Class
PurchInvoiceJournalCreate Class
PurchAdvanceApplicationJournalCreate Class
FormletterJournalCreate Class
PurchInvoiceJournalCreate Class
PurchAdvanceApplicationJournalCreate Class
Community Additions
ADD
Show: